Sourcing guidance for Edge Polisher

What are the key technical specifications to consider when selecting an industrial edge polisher?

When evaluating an edge polisher, prioritize the number of polishing heads (typically 6 to 12 for high-end finishes) and the spindle speed range, which should be adjustable to accommodate different materials like granite, marble, or quartz. Ensure the machine features a PLC control system (such as Siemens or Delta) for precision and a conveyor belt speed that matches your production volume. For stone processing, a water-cooling system with high-pressure nozzles is essential to prevent thermal cracking and extend tool life.

How do I ensure the machine meets international safety and quality standards?

Verify that the supplier provides CE Certification for the European market or UL/CSA standards for North America. Look for ISO 9001:2015 certified manufacturers to ensure consistent production quality. It is critical to check for emergency stop mechanisms, protective shielding, and waterproof electrical cabinets (IP55 or higher) to ensure operator safety in wet environments.

What are the differences between manual, semi-automatic, and fully automatic edge polishers?

Manual polishers are cost-effective for small workshops but require high labor skill. Semi-automatic machines offer better consistency for straight edges, while Fully Automatic CNC Edge Polishers are ideal for high-volume B2B operations, offering automatic tool changing, profile tracking, and the ability to handle complex shapes (bullnose, ogee, bevel) with minimal human intervention, significantly reducing long-term labor costs.

What maintenance is required to ensure the longevity of the equipment?

Regular maintenance should include daily cleaning of the guide rails to prevent stone dust buildup and weekly lubrication of the spindle bearings. Ensure the water filtration system is functioning to prevent recycled grit from scratching the polished surfaces. Most top-tier suppliers on Made-in-China.com provide detailed O&M (Operation & Maintenance) manuals and suggest replacing consumable polishing pads every 500-1,000 linear meters depending on material hardness.

Cross-Border Procurement & Risk Management for Heavy Machinery

How can I mitigate the risk of receiving a defective or non-compliant machine?

Always request a Pre-Shipment Inspection (PSI) conducted by a third-party agency like SGS or Bureau Veritas. For high-value machinery, use Trade Resources or Secure Payment services offered by Made-in-China.com to ensure funds are only released upon proof of shipment. Additionally, ask the supplier for a video of the machine running a test cycle with your specific material type before it is crated.

What are the best practices for negotiating with Chinese machinery suppliers?

Focus on the Total Cost of Ownership (TCO) rather than just the unit price. Negotiate for spare parts packages (extra sensors, belts, and polishing heads) to be included in the initial price. For large orders, aim for a 30% deposit and 70% balance payment after inspection but before shipping. Inquire about OEM/ODM capabilities if you require specific voltage configurations (e.g., 220V 3-phase vs 480V) for your local grid.

What logistics and shipping precautions should be taken for heavy edge polishers?

Due to the weight and precision of edge polishers, ensure the supplier uses seaworthy vacuum packaging and reinforced wooden crates (fumigated) to prevent rust and mechanical shifting during sea transit. Specify FOB (Free On Board) terms if you have a reliable freight forwarder, or CIF (Cost, Insurance, and Freight) if you want the supplier to handle insurance. Ensure the machine is bolted to the container floor to avoid damage during rough sea conditions.

How is after-sales technical support handled in a cross-border context?

Confirm if the supplier offers remote technical support via video call and if they have English-speaking engineers. Prioritize suppliers who provide installation videos and wiring diagrams. Check if the supplier maintains a stock of critical electronic components in overseas warehouses or offers expedited international shipping (DHL/FedEx) for replacement parts to minimize downtime in your production line.
